New Port Richey East is a small town in a big city, located approximately two miles outside of New Port Richey’s historic downtown district. New Port Richey’s Main Street is lined with local cafes, restaurants, bars, and shops, whereas New Port Richey East is mainly residential, aside from a few small businesses in town. The neighborhood is filled with small lakes, streams, and ponds, so many houses and apartments overlook the water. New Port Richey East features abundant trees and verdant lawns as well. Residents live within minutes of state parks like Werner-Boyce Salt Springs State Park, a salt marsh popular for fishing, bird watching, and paddling. Although nature surrounds the neighborhood, New Port Richey East sits 35 miles northwest of Tampa and 25 miles north of Clearwater, so residents enjoy proximity to big-city amenities and beautiful beaches as well.
